Ancient Roman Provincial Coins - Julia Mamaea - Bithynia - Standards Bronze 222-235 AD
Nicaea mint. Obv: IOYLIA MAMAIA AYG legend with draped bust right, wearing stephane. Rev: NI-KA-IE-WN between the shafts of three standards, each surmounted by a wreath. Very fine.(3.06 grams.). [No Reserve]
Provenance
Property of a Cambridgeshire, UK, gentleman.
Literature
Köhler-Osbahr 117. (Reverse legend break variant of RecGen 628; SNG Cop 521 etc.)
